Monthly Recurring Revenue (MRR) is a metric that measures the predictable and recurring revenue generated by a business from its customers on a monthly basis. It is crucial for subscription-based businesses, as it provides insights into the company’s financial health and allows for better forecasting, budgeting, and strategic planning. MRR includes revenue from subscriptions, service contracts, and other recurring charges while excluding one-time payments or non-recurring revenue streams.
